Paraformaldehyde (CAS No. 30525-89-4) is the solid polymerized form of formaldehyde, defined as polyoxymethylene glycols. Industrial purchasers demand a solid format to bypass the transport risks, volume inefficiencies, and water-related side reactions characteristic of liquid aqueous formaldehyde (formalin).

Global Industry Trends and Macro Market Dynamics

The global paraformaldehyde market is experiencing structural changes driven by environmental compliance, energy conservation, and logistics costs. Traditionally, liquid formaldehyde has dominated industrial parks. However, safety regulations regarding hazardous materials transport have made the shipping of unstable liquid solutions containing up to 60% water financially and logistically prohibitive.

As a result, high-density solid paraformaldehyde has emerged as the preferred alternative. This shift is particularly evident in the synthesis of resinous binders, organic reagents, and pharmaceutical active ingredients.

Global Procurement Demands and Supply Chain Sourcing Criteria

Procuring industrial-grade paraformaldehyde at competitive prices requires evaluating more than just the FOB price. Global sourcing managers focus on several key metrics:

  • Depolymerization Kinetics: High-activity paraformaldehyde must depolymerize at controlled rates under acidic or basic catalysis. Slow depolymerization leads to unreacted solids in the reactor, clogging lines and lowering yield.
  • Water Content Control: The presence of excess free water initiates premature polymerization degradation and causes clumping during shipping. Sealed barrier packaging is essential for ocean transit.

Localized Application Fields for Premium Paraformaldehyde

Due to its low water content and high concentration of reactive formaldehyde units, high-purity paraformaldehyde is utilized across several key industrial sectors:

Agrochemical Synthesis

Key reagent in the production of herbicides such as Glyphosate, Acetochlor, and Butachlor. Minimizing water in these processes reduces side reactions and simplifies downstream separation.

Performance Resins

Essential for manufacturing high-solids Phenolic Resins, Melamine-Formaldehyde Molding Compounds, and Urea-Formaldehyde adhesives used in high-durability engineered wood panels.

Pharmaceutical Synthesis

Used as a carbon source and formylating agent in organic synthesis for APIs, diagnostic reagents, and specialized disinfectants demanding low residual ash and metal levels.

3. What are the packaging and safety protocols for international shipping?

Paraformaldehyde is classified as a Class 4.1 Flammable Solid (UN 2213). Runtai utilizes moisture-proof woven bags with internal plastic liners (typically 25kg, 500kg, or 1000kg bags) that comply with IMDG safety requirements. These packaging solutions prevent ambient humidity absorption, which can cause clumping and degradation during ocean transport.

5. What is the typical depolymerization procedure for Paraformaldehyde in resins production?

In industrial resins and adhesives synthesis, paraformaldehyde depolymerizes to yield active monomeric formaldehyde. This reaction is catalyzed by heating the system (typically to 80°C - 100°C) under slightly acidic or alkaline pH levels. Controlling the moisture content and residual acid within the raw materials helps prevent secondary runaway reactions during depolymerization.
